Donald S. Alsip, 84, passed away after battling Parkinson's Disease on September 8, 2022. Beloved husband of 62 years to Toyo "Aiko" (Tomori). Devoted father of Steven, Michael (Julie) and Debra (Richard) Kopsky; fond grandfather of Timothy (Desiree) Alsip, Cory (Katherine) Alsip, Kelsey (Randy) Domingue, Kamryn (Matthew) Lulay, Anna Kopsky, Donna Ruiz, Jordan Kopsky, Zachary Alsip, Daniel Kopsky, Ryan Alsip, Kyle Alsip and Nathaniel Alsip and 5 great-grandchildren; dear brother of Mary Lou (the late Phillip) Martin and Nancy (William) Gewargis. Fond uncle of many nieces and nephews.

He was born to William and Catherine Alsip (Fox) on July 14, 1938 in Chicago, Illinois. He grew up on the streets of Chicago in the Little Italy/Tri-Taylor area. He was known to his childhood friends as "Duckie." Don joined the United States Air Force in 1957 and served until 1962. He met his loving wife Aiko while based on Okinawa, Japan.

Don worked at the US Naval Plant in Forest Park, Illinois and subsequently the US Railroad Retirement Board for many years until he retired in June 1995. He was an avid reader, loved to fish and was a walking encyclopedia of historical facts. He loved crossword puzzles and would complete the daily newspaper puzzle every day until his illness no longer allowed him to do so. He was extremely proud of his Irish, Ukrainian and Canadian heritage. He enjoyed many trips to Winnipeg, Manitoba, Canada to visit cousins, aunts and uncles.
